Abstract

This Regional Law establishes that land reclamation arrangements shall be carried out with a view of raising crop productivity and yield, ensuring stable production of agricultural commodities through conservation of agro-landscapes and raising soil fertility, and also for involvement into agricultural production of low-yielding agricultural land, use of waterbodies for potable water supply, water abstraction for public water supply, fishfarming and other purposes. Planning of land reclamation arrangements shall be carried out by the authorized state body in the sphere of land reclamation. Land reclamation shall be carried out in compliance with sanitary, ecological and other standards, rules and regulations. Land reclamation arrangements must not lead to environmental deterioration and degradation. Reclaimed land shall be subject to systematic monitoring.
